Welcome to Woop Woop is a 1997 Australian comedy film, directed by Stephan Elliott starring Johnathon Schaech and Rod Taylor. The film was based on the novel The Dead Heart by Douglas Kennedy. "Woop Woop" is an Australian colloquialism referring to a fictional location in the middle of nowhere.
Johnathon Schaech stars as Teddy, a New York bird smuggler who goes to Australia to replace a flock of escaped birds after a deal goes awry. While there he has a wild liaison with a quirky, sexually ravenous girl (Angie, played by Susie Porter) who after a brief courtship knocks him unconscious and kidnaps him. When he awakes he finds himself "married" to her (not legally) and stranded in Woop Woop, a desolate, dilapidated town hidden within a crater-like rock formation in Aboriginal territory.
